Just talked to the Columbus blogger on this site and here's his take:
Brassard is skilled but hasn't come close to fufilling his potential. He has a great shot and if Torts can find the right linemwates he could be a decent complementary offensive piece on one of the top three lines. He's not overly physical so not sure what to expect there.
Moore is a solid, puck moving D with some size that wasn't getting a chance in Columbus. For some reason Richards was stuck giving Aucoin the ice time even though he has been terrible this year. This is a good player who could develop quickly into a solid 2nd pair D.
Dorsett is exactly what Prust was for the Rangers. He is not a small guy but will throw down with anyone. He kills penalties and can chip in some on offense. He's not going to blow you away with his skill but can play a regular shift. It's too bad he is hurt right now because he could really help the Rangers ont he 3rd or 4th lines. He's still under contract I believe for one or two more years at a very affordable rate however. - gkmkiller
